The Romanian deadlift keeps the knees mostly locked and hinges purely at the hips, which isolates the hamstrings and glutes through a stretch a conventional deadlift's bent-knee start doesn't emphasize nearly as much. That hip hinge is a skill in itself — most beginners round the back or bend the knees too much before they've built the hamstring flexibility to hinge properly. It's often programmed as the go-to hamstring builder precisely because it trains the stretch position so directly.

How to Do the Dumbbell Romanian Deadlift

  1.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, holding a dumbbell in each hand with an overhand grip.
  2. Keeping your back straight and your core engaged, hinge at the hips and lower the dumbbells towards the ground, allowing your knees to bend slightly.
  3. Lower the dumbbells until you feel a stretch in your hamstrings, then push through your heels and engage your glutes to return to the starting position.
  4. Repeat for the desired number of repetitions.

Muscles Worked

The Dumbbell Romanian Deadlift primarily targets the Glutes, with Hamstrings as the primary synergist muscle group, along with the Lower Back.
